The starting point of any exposure assessment is the identification of the composition of the substance. The composition information that EPA requires for pesticides is called Product Chemistry data. Primarily, the information provides the identity of the chemical or chemicals involved. These data include information on the manufacturing process, chemical analysis of the active ingredient, certified limits for the ingredients in a product and analytical methods to determine the composition of the pesticide. The Agency evaluates the composition data to determine whether impurities could constitute a significant component of the residue in food and feed. The Data Reporting Guideline (DRG) is designed to aid the manufacturer/registrant/petitioner in the data/information collection/organization process. |
